The VALET (Visual Analytics Law Enforcement Toolkit) system allows the user to visualize and predict crime hotspots and analyze crime data. Police officers have difficulty in using VALET in a mobile situation, since the system allows only conventional input interfaces (keyboard and mouse). This research focuses on introducing a new input interface to VALET in the form of speech recognition, which allows the user to interact with the software without losing functionality. Over the past several years, graphics processing units (GPU) have increasingly been viewed as the future of image processing engines. Currently, the Continuous Analysis of Many CAMeras (CAM2) project performs its processing on CPUs, which will potentially be more costly as the system scales to service more users. This study seeks to analyze the performance gains of GPU processing and evaluate the advantage of supporting GPU-accelerated analysis for CAM2 users. Computer vision research rarely makes use of symmetry in stereo reconstruction despite its established importance in perceptual psychology. Such stereo reconstructions produce visually satisfying figures with precisely located points and lines, even when input images have low or moderate resolution. However, because few invariants exist, there are no known general approaches to solving symmetry correspondence on real images. The problem is significantly easier when combined with the binocular correspondence problem, because each correspondence problem provides strong non-overlapping constraints on the solution space.
